HSBC stock gained today, but they have announced that their
lending and investments are being affected by the current climate and
uncertainty in the banking system. Alliance and Leicester shares today
took a dip with continued banking concerns. 2007-11-15

lending. 2007-11-15 Apple shares have increased today over 11% with the news of
the 'new' apple iphone being made available in the Far East. Apple
experiencing a honeymoon period with investors and more to follow as
further technology and acquisitions are planned. 2007-11-14
Yahoo shares regained today and increased with their interests in Alibaba.com, however they have been reported for making available free music downloads to Chinese users and being in breech of copyright and performing arts intellectual property rights. Yahoo have been instructed by a ruling Court to de active the download facilities and remove the links. Alibaba shares have more than doubled in a week. 2007-11-14
